Géla Babluani
Géla Babluani ( Georgian გელა ბაბლუანი ; * 1979 in Tbilisi ) is a Georgian director and screenwriter.
Life
Géla is the son of director Temur Babluani . At the age of 17, Géla Babluani came to France with his three siblings. In 2002 he made his first short film, A Fleur de Peau . His first feature film 13 Tzameti was made in 2005.
Babluani also directed the Hollywood remake of 13 Tzameti , which premiered in March 2010 under the title 13 . Jason Statham , Mickey Rourke , Ben Gazzara and Alexander Skarsgård play the main roles in the remake , as well as 50 Cent .

Awards
- For his feature film debut, Babluani received the Luigi De Laurentiis Prize at the Venice Film Festival in 2005 .
